Babylon is a decentralized protocol that allows Bitcoin staking directly on the Bitcoin blockchain. It uses a shared-security model to extend Bitcoin's security to other decentralized networks. This allows BTC holders to participate in multi-staking while keeping their assets secure on the Bitcoin network.
